A Colorado high school student won’t be able to wear her Mexican and American flag sash at graduation on Saturday, a judge ruled on Friday, according to several news outlets. The sash has the Mexican flag on one side and the United States flag on the other. The academic costume of cap and gown worn by the faculty and students during commencement ceremonies had its origin in the universities of the Middle Ages. It is a very old tradition in the British and by extension Empire/Commonwealth military that both officers and sergeants wear a red sash and yes, originally it was only worn with scarlet, white or KD best uniforms and not in blue or khaki serge or other working undress. The good news is that you don’t have to choose between a stole/sash and a cord(s); you can wear a cord and a stole/sash together and you can wear more than one cord.
